A man with appendicitis was rescued by the Coast Guard 50 miles off California and airlifted to safety.
The U.S. Coast Guard rescued a 24-year-old passenger from the Carnival Imagination, about 50 miles off California’s coast, after he developed appendicitis and was airlifted by a San Diego-based helicopter.
The incident underscores the Coast Guard’s critical role in maritime medical emergencies.
